Rise of creator economy and why India needs a new skilling paradigm

Skill development is pivotal for leading the competitive world that is changing rapidly and moving fast. With the emergence of technologies like AI, Machine Learning and others, society and market industries are witnessing disruptions.
From users to managers, from a social media influencer to a product developer of a giant tech organisation, everyone is aligning their skills to meet the advancements for staying relevant.
There is more to learn and explore when it comes to restructuring the current skilling revolution. We are seeing how current tech and skilling are going hand-in-hand to bring a humane, artistic and creative space to flourish. Getting employment is one major force adhered to skilling, reskilling and upskilling, nevertheless, it is vital to take care and lift up the creative sides.
Restructuring the Indian skill sector with a new perspective
As industrial revolution 4.0 is approaching the market, there is a demand for the integration of technologies such as Meta, cloud computing, AI and machine learning into every operation. The essential hard skills might pass in the coming time. The future lies with creators, creativity and innovation.
The creative skills integrated with technologies will help people to understand their needs and the industry’s demands. Hence, the restructuring of skill learning and training is the way forward for growth and stability in the relevant industries. This is the opportunity to rebuild the skilling sector by resetting the education, job, and essential work and improving the quality of jobs. Apart from improving the quality, creative skill development will empower the youth and their skills to strive for more.
Skilling is must
In a world where a new app or tech titan emerges every day, skilling is necessary to stay relevant in the market. Skilling will enhance your current abilities and contribute to your working life. Companies have recognised the importance of skill development, so finding work will be simple. If you have every tech-standardised talent in the market, you may be able to land high-paying positions. To grow ahead in the industry, your skilling will aid you. But, is there something missing? Many of our skill-building programmes allude to technical and software knowledge. We don’t need programmes merely to keep high-paying employment or to retrain for any tech-standardised profession when we’re talking about independent artists and creators. India is already in the process of reorganising the skilling industry by combining new-age technology and skills for everyone. Whether Gen-Z, millennials, or Gen-X, each generation must enter the system according to their skill set.
The essential aspect that we have yet to address is how to incorporate learning creative abilities in the skilling industry.
